Analysis
The most recent figure for population ages 15-19, female, per capita in Gabon is 0.0473 units per person, measured in 2025.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.7% on the previous year and up 2.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, population ages 15-19, female, per capita in Gabon peaked at 0.0542 units per person in 2003 and was at its lowest, 0.0398 units per person, in 1960.
Gabon ranks 65th of 218 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 66 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ated
Population ages 15-19, female div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Population ages 15-19, female 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Population ages 15-19, female World Bank staff estimates using the World Bank's total population and age/sex distributions of the United Nations Population Division's World Population Prospects
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
